Transaction db6bb762066f23f027c75695e4e532617011dff182d7ecb3400bcb208b7c1ced
1 Input
1 Output
-
db6bb762066f23f027c75695e4e532617011dff182d7ecb3400bcb208b7c1ced:0
- value
- 593000
- script pubkey
- OP_0 OP_PUSHBYTES_20 103ed4f831c7aff4e9e6846b51584ae9d9f67137
- address
- bc1qzqldf7p3c7hlf60xs344zkz2a8vlvufhk5w5q6